Ask us about your account
Please provide as much information in the form below as you can so we can give you the best help possible. Our team is available 9am-5.30pm Monday to Friday and will get back in touch within two business days.
Looking for software support?
Visit our Customer Success Portal to access our support engineering team or to:
- Manage your account
- View your invoices and renewals
- Raise support cases
- Access support services and FlexPoints